Synthese und Strukturanalyse von Na3SbSe3·3Sb2O3·0,5Sb(OH)3
Authors:Friedrich Kluger  Franz Pertlik
Institution:(1) Institut für Analytische Chemie, Universität Wien, A-1090 Wien, Österreich;(2) Institut für Mineralogie und Kristallographie, Universität Wien, A-1010 Wien, Österreich
Abstract:Investigations in the ldquosystemrdquo Sb-Se-NaOH-H2O, hydrothermal conditions, yielded crystals of the compound Na3SbSe3·3Sb2O3·0,5Sb(OH)3. The structure of this compound (a=14.40 Å,c=5.568 Å; space group P 63-C 6 6 ;Z=2) was determined from 985 independent X-ray intensities — collected on an automaticWeissenberg type diffractometer — by thePatterson method and refined by the least squares method toR=8.3% (with sgr-weighting 5.9%). The structure consists of SbO3 pyramids which are connected via common oxygen corners to ldquotubesrdquo parallel 001]. These ldquotubesrdquo and SbSe3 pyramids are combined by Na atoms to a framework. The Sb(OH)3 groups are statistically located within the channels of the ldquotubesrdquo.
